What Is a Fiberglass Enclosed Trailer?
A fiberglass enclosed trailer is a fully covered transport unit made from fiberglass composite panels. Unlike traditional metal trailers, it provides enhanced durability and corrosion resistance while maintaining a lightweight structure.
Key Features
- Fully enclosed cargo space
- Lightweight composite construction
- High resistance to corrosion
- Weatherproof design
These features make it ideal for transporting goods safely in various environments.
Benefits of Fiberglass Enclosed Trailer
Superior Durability
Fiberglass panels are resistant to rust, moisture, and environmental damage, ensuring long-term performance.
Lightweight Design
Reduced weight improves towing efficiency and fuel economy.
Weather Protection
The enclosed structure protects cargo from rain, dust, and extreme temperatures.
Low Maintenance
Fiberglass requires less maintenance compared to metal alternatives.

Fiberglass Enclosed Trailer vs Metal Trailer
Metal Trailer
Strong but heavier and prone to corrosion over time.

Fiberglass Enclosed Trailer
Offers better resistance to weather and lower maintenance with reduced weight.
Customization Options
Fiberglass enclosed trailers can be tailored to meet specific needs.
Common Features
- Various sizes and layouts
- Insulated panels
- Additional doors and ventilation systems
